One of the most important security features that is essential to security Ledger Passphrase. This recovery phrase is required for access to your Ledger wallet in case it’s stolen. It is as important as ever to ensure the security of your wallet, so don’t let it sit around. Your wallet is protected with a 24 word recovery phrase that you need to take note of it carefully. Don’t keep a digital copy of the recovery phrase on your device or computer. This way, hackers won’t be able to gain access to the private keystrokes of your account.

The latest version of Ledger’s hardware wallet, the Ledger Nano X is released in 2019. It’s a fantastic upgrade over earlier versions, like the Ledge Nano S. It features a secure element to prevent physical attacks and malware attacks on the private keys. It also comes with a long battery life. It supports over 100 crypto apps.
